Here we are setting h = 150, so two clusters will be created. # Distance matrix d <- … WebJan 30, 2024 · The very first step of the algorithm is to take every data point as a separate cluster. If there are N data points, the number of clusters will be N. The next step of this algorithm is to take the two closest data points or clusters and merge them to form a bigger cluster. The total number of clusters becomes N-1.

For computing hierarchical clustering in R, the commonly used functions are as follows: hclust in the stats package and agnes in the cluster package for agglomerative hierarchical clustering. diana in the cluster package for divisive hierarchical clustering. Weba tree as produced by hclust. cutree () only expects a list with components merge, height, and labels, of appropriate content each. an integer scalar or vector with the desired number of groups. numeric scalar or vector with heights where the tree should be cut. At least one of k or h must be specified, k overrides h if both are given.
